- Title
Thermal Design Guidelines for Optimizing Shell-and-Tube Heat Exchangers.
- Authors
Singh, Satyendra Kumar
- Abstract
The article focuses on improving the thermal design of a shell-and-tube heat exchanger to achieve optimum efficiency. Topics discussed include the role of the heat transfer coefficient in the thermal design of the heat exchanger, the design parameters that are essential to achieving optimum efficiency in heat exchange operations such as fluid placement, shellside bypass, and the effective mean temperature difference, and the author's recommendations on how to adjust these parameters.
